Our Story

Since our foundation's inception in 2021, KMF has given $1.35 MILLION in research grant funds to Duke's Preston Robert Tisch Brain Tumor Center. The generosity of our donors has enabled us to fund the development and launch of three FDA-approved clinical trials for high-grade glioma and Glioblastoma patients, giving warriors like Knox a shot at a longer life.

There are now over 30 brain cancer warriors enrolled in KMF-funded clinical trials offered to patients at leading brain tumor centers, including Duke, NYU, UCSD, and Stanford. The world's brightest minds are now focusing their expertise on dismantling the barriers of high-grade glioma and Glioblastoma. Learn more about our Clinical Trials.

On Tuesday, December 1, 2020 our namesake Edward "Knox" Martin, Ill, beloved son and brother, cherished friend, and a Warrior if there ever was one, gained eternal after kicking brain cancer's butt for three years. He was 24 years old. Then, what began as a friend's compassionate desire to pay for Knox's funeral expenses, led to the creation of seed money for the Knox Martin Foundation for Brain Cancer Research. Glioblastoma (GBM) is the deadliest, most aggressive form of brain cancer, and the kind that our namesake Knox had. Despite being first identified in the scientific literature in the 1920s, there are only four FDA-approved drugs to treat GBM. Four in 100 years. For GBM, the five-year relative survival rate is only 7.2% and median survival is only 8 months after diagnosis.

These devastating statistics attest to the severely underfunded and under-researched nature of brain cancer treatments – particularly treatments for GBM. Few research studies are conducted in aggressive brain cancers each year because the disease is so deadly; yet the disease remains deadly because so few research studies exist. Our goal is to end this infinite loop.
